Softball Celebrates Bearcats Appreciation Day! Sweep Brooklyn in CUNYAC DH

The softball team had an exciting and fun Saturday honoring five players, winning twice against Brooklyn College, and seeing a player reach a pitching milestone.

The day began with the Bearcats honoring five players - Megan Bell, Meenakshi Mugrai, Carly Quint, Amber Rivera, and Jordyn Schwartz - on Bearcats Appreciation Day as they were playing in their last regular-season home game. Each player received flowers, mementos, and terrific art posters of themselves all in front of their family and friends. 

The Bearcats then played the Bulldogs of Brooklyn College in a CUNYAC home doubleheader at Flowers Park in New Rochelle, New York.

Carly Quint pitched the complete game one 4-3 victory with two strikeouts against a strong Bulldogs squad who scored first for a first-inning 1-0 lead. The Bearcats' bats came alive in the fourth inning with four runs thanks to an RBI triple by Milagros Arias, an RBI ground out by Amber Rivera, and an exciting two-run homer by Jordyn Schwartz for the 4-1 lead after four innings.

The Bulldogs rallied with two runs of their own in the fifth inning to get as close as 4-3, but Quint shut them down the rest of the game for the victory.

In the second game, the Bulldogs jumped out to a 3-1 lead early, forcing the Bearcats to play catch up.

Bridget Campanelli tied the game at 1-1 in the second inning with an infield single that scored Mia Faddah. The Bulldogs went ahead later 3-1 but RBI singles by Campanelli and Schwartz tied the game at 3-3 in the fourth inning.

The score stayed 3-3 until the last inning. Julia Cuttone reached base on a single and Faddah then hit a two-run, walk-off homer for the 5-3 victory.

Quint recorded her 300th career strikeout in the second-game victory for a current total of 302. She joins current assistant coach Nicole Flint (439) and Andrea Tepfer (465) as the only Baruch pitchers to record 300+ strikeouts.

The Bearcats and Head Coach Charles Martinez will next turn their attention to the CUNYAC Championship Double-Elimination Tournament that will take place this Thursday, May 9 and Friday, May 10 on the campus of Brooklyn College. The Bearcats will start play against Hunter College on Thursday at 1:15 p.m.
